............can I return them because they have pinched and blistered my foot?

I bought a pair of shoes a week and a half ago and I noticed that they rubbed my toe a bit. I've had that before and the shoes have usually softened up and been fine. However, these shoes are as hard as the day I bought them and are getting more uncomfortable by the hour!!

As they still look new, could I take them back and exchange them or am I out of luck?

I didn't think you could return shoes just becasue they pinched and blistered - surely it's upto you to make sure you get the right size? I've bought plenty that pinched the same by the way, just never considered taking them back!

Most shoes can't be returned (unless faulty) once the sole has been 'scratched' or visibly worn so I reckon you are out of luck.

Once shoes have been worn outside so the soles and heel's are scuffed, you cannot get a refund or exchange unless they are faulty - maybe if the heel is a bit loose, you might be able to get a refund????
